Biliary Atresia
A condition in newborns involving the blockage or absence of bile ducts, leading to liver damage.
Jaundice
A condition characterized by yellowing of the skin and the whites of the eyes, often due to liver dysfunction.
Hepatomegaly
An abnormal enlargement of the liver, which can indicate liver disease or heart failure.
Pyloric Stenosis
A condition in infants where the passage from the stomach to the intestine is narrowed, leading to vomiting and difficulty feeding.
